Omega-3 Fat acids facilitate muscular morbidity, but wh ...

Omega-3Omega-3 fat acids can be not too useful to athletes of some kinds of sports.

Omega-3 Fat acids reduce inflammations that does by their alimentary additive effectively resisting to a syndrome of set aside muscular morbidity. High-intensive eccentric muscular reductions (muscle elongation under a load) cause damages of muscular fibers, their leading morbidities of muscles in 24-48 hours after exercises. These damages start the inflammatory response conducting to even big damages of fibers, as parts of regenerative processes.

Omega-3 Fat acids, such as DHA and EPA, reduce inflammations at cellular level that allows to use them for prevention of heart attacks and paralyses.

German scientists have informed, that the men receiving the alimentary additive with omega-3 by Adepses within one month, tested less than muscular damages in 48 hours after intensive eccentric loads. However, such effect can be unprofitable to bodybuilders and to sportsmen of power kinds of sports.

Inflamatory response following intensive trainings with burdenings, is necessary for hypertrophy initiation - muscular growth. Alimentary additives with cod-liver oil can be counterproductive for power athletes because they suppress the inflammatory processes necessary for escalating of muscular mass and force.
